一、表空间概述 有时我们需要把不同的表放到不同的存储介质或不同的文件系统下,这时就需要使用表空间。 表空间允许数据库管理员在文件系统中定义用来存放表示数据库对象的文件的位置。一旦被创建,表空间就可以在创建数据库对象时通过名称引用。 通过使用表空间,管理员可以控制一个PostgreSQL安装的磁盘布局。 这么做至少有两个用处:如果初始化集簇所在的分区或者卷用光了空间,而又不能在逻辑上
文章目录一、创建表空间语法及给用户表空间0.查看管理员用户使用的表空间名称列表1.创建临时表空间: duke_temp2.创建数据表空间: duke_data3.创建用户并指定表空间4.修改用户默认和临时表空间5.删除空间表6.给用户授权登录和撤销权限7.查看表空间使用情况8.查看普通用户属于哪个表空间9.查看所有表空间10.查看表空间下所有用户11.查看当前用户的表属于哪个表空间12.查看用户
转载
2024-08-21 23:28:28
108阅读
1.表空间概念把oracle数据库看作一个实在房间,表空间可以看作这个房间的空间,是可以自由分配,在这空间里面可以堆放多个箱子(箱子可以看作数据库文件),箱子里面再装物件(物件看作表)。用户指定表空间也就是你希望把属于这个用户的表放在那个房间(表空间)里面。ORACLE数据库被划分成称作为表空间 的逻辑区域——形成ORACLE数据库的逻辑结构。一个ORACLE数据库能够有一个或多个表空间,而一个表
PostgreSQL 里的表空间允许数据库管理员在文件系统里定义那些代表数据库对象的文件存放的位置。 一旦创建了表空间,那么就可以在创建数据库对象的时候引用它。
通过使用表空间,管理员可以控制一个 PostgreSQL 安装的磁盘布局。 这么做至少有两个用处。首先,如果初始化集群所在的分区或者卷用光了空间,而又不能逻辑上扩展或者别的什么操作, 那么表空间
转载
2024-04-23 12:22:50
113阅读
表空间(TABLESPACE)管理1 定义表空间是一个逻辑概念,物理上对应一个或多个数据文件datafile或临时文件tempfiles,逻辑上表空间时存储段的容器(段也是逻辑概念,是数据库中的对象如表、索引等) 2 类型和管理方式表空间类型:① PERMANENT 永久表空间② UNDO 撤销表空间③ TEMPORARY 临时表空间管理方式重点是段的管理方式和区的管理方式,是建立在表空
转载
2024-04-12 09:57:31
177阅读
一个表空间有多个数据文件,一个数据文件只能属于一个表空间。一个数据库可以有多个表空间,每一个库都有一个system表空间。一个用户可以使用一个或多个表空间,一个表空间也可以供多个用户使用。用户和表空间没有隶属关系,表空是一个用来管理数据存储逻辑概念,表空间只是和数据文件发生关系,数据文件是物理的,一个表空间可以包含多个数据文件,而一个数据文件只能隶属一个表空间。用户在创建表的时候没有指定表空间,使
转载
2024-01-03 18:07:15
97阅读
数据库这个柜子 解释数据库、表空间、数据文件、表、数据的最好办法就是想象一个装满东西的柜子。
从物理方面来讲:数据库是柜子,柜中的抽屉是表空间,抽屉中的文件夹是数据文件,文件夹中的纸是表,写在纸上的信息就是数据。
从对象方面来讲:数据库是柜子,柜中的抽屉是Schema,抽屉中直接就是各种纸,这些纸就是表,写在纸上的信息就是数据。
如果从作为数据库实例和表之间的一层这个概念上面讲,
转载
2021-07-27 17:58:40
550阅读
一、UNDO的作用
二、UNDO参数的解析
三、UNDO段的分类和管理
四、利用dba_undo_extents数据字典查找undo段记录的原数据
UNDO表空间管理 一、UNDO的作用 还原段的引入,主要是为了解决三个问题。 事务恢复:
在进行DML操作时,insert、update、delete操作时,undo段记录事务的反向操作并且redo
PostgreSQL表空间、模式、表、用户/角色之间的关系是本文我们主要要介绍的内容,表空间,数据库,模式,表,用户,角色之间的关系到底是怎样的呢?接下来我们就开始介绍这一过程。实验出角色与用户的关系 在PostgreSQL中,存在两个容易混淆的概念:角色/用户。之所以说这两个概念容易混淆,是因为对于PostgreSQL来说,这是完全相同的两个对象。唯一的区别是在创建的时候: 1.我用下面的psq
加密和解密一般用于电子商务,但是一般的网站开发中也会用涉及到到加密和解密,特别是文件处理上,今天为大家讲解一个自定义函数简单的数字加密/解密算法实例。实现过程1、制作form表单提交框一个文本输入框和一个提交按钮。2、创建php脚本文件。3、定义加密数字和解密数字的函数。4、调用自定义函数处理用户输入的数据,输出加密数字和解密数字。代码如下:php知识总结:1、form表单form标签的actio
转载
2024-10-09 11:45:47
30阅读
一、表空间和表概述ORACLE物理上是由磁盘上的以下几种文件:数据文件、控制文件和LOGFILE构成的oracle中的表就是一张存储数据的表。表空间是逻辑上的划分,方便管理的。数据表空间(Tablespace):存放数据总是需要空间,Oracle把一个数据库按功能划分若干空间来保存数据。当然数据存放在磁盘最终是以文件形式,所以一盘一个数据表空间包含一个以上的物理文件。数据表:在仓库,我们可能有多间
转载
2024-03-05 12:09:32
255阅读
我一直搞不清oracle里面的schema和表空间。尤其是不知道这个schema是个啥。一般,我们创建表空间,将数据表建在其
原创
2022-08-15 11:42:28
505阅读
Oracle的逻辑结构就是oracle的内部结构,从上图可以看出:一个数据文件是又多个操作系统块组成;一个数据块也是有多个操作系统块组成;一个表空间由多个数据文件组成;一个数据库有很多schema组成。 Schema的含义:他就是一个集合,里面包含表、试图、过程、包、同义词、数据链等对象,
转载
2024-10-09 13:01:49
44阅读
一、什么是表空间表空间是一个逻辑概念,它统一管理空间中的数据文件。一个数据库可以有多个表空间,但一个表空间只能属于一个数据库,一个表空间可以有多个数据库文件,但一个数据文件只能属于一个表空间。 通俗来讲,数据库(房间外壳),表空间(房间里面的空间),数据库文件(空间中的箱子),表(箱子里的东西)。因为主要存放的是表,所以叫表空间。 用户指定表空间也就是你希望把这个用户的表放在哪个表空间里面。二、表
转载
2024-06-05 07:05:22
138阅读
之前学习Oracle数据库之后,对于表空间、用户、schema等概念一直有些模糊,也没有理清楚他们之间的关系,最近回过头重新看了这部分的知识后,将自己对这方面的知识点做一下小结,本篇文章并不是常规的技术文章,只作为个人的小结分享。先说说什么是Oracle数据库Oracle数据库是能满足我们存取数据需要的数据管理系统。完整的Oracle数据库通常由两部分组成:物理数据库和数据库实例。也就是说,Ora
转载
2024-09-13 06:20:25
29阅读
[size=small]一、说明
在数据库运维工作中,经常会有数据目录使用率较高需要调整的情况,通常会给数据库建立多个表空间,
并分别位于不同的盘上,这时需要做的工作就是调整库中现有表和索引的表空间
二、表空间用途
表空间就是一个简单的目录,其主要用途分两个:
1.单独扩展表空间用,一旦磁盘或分区被耗尽,可以创建一个表空间到其他磁盘或分区上面
转载
2024-05-22 18:58:32
307阅读
表空间基本概念不同的数据库表空间有不同的定义。在 postgres 中,表空间 允许在文件系统中定义数据库对象存储的位置,实质上就是指定了一个目录。 与数据库的关系在 postgres 中,一个表空间可以让多个数据库使用,而一个数据库也可以使用多个表空间,属于“多对多”的关系在 oracle 中,一个表空间只属于一个数据库,而一个数据库可以使用多个表空间,属于“一对多”的关系
解一: 在一个数据库中可以有多个应用的数据表,这些不同应用的表可以放在不同的schema之中,同时,每一个schema对应一个用户,不同的应用可以以不同的用户连接数据库,这样,一个大数据库就可以根据应用把其表分开来管理。 &
转载
2024-01-05 23:21:48
140阅读
概述:(一)什么Oracle叫用户(user): A user is a name defined in the database that can connect to and access objects.大意:Oracle用户是用连接数据库和访问数据库对象的。(用户是用来连接数据库访问数据库)。(二)什么叫模式(schema): A schema is
转载
2024-04-17 12:55:26
72阅读
plasma 实现原理Plasma对以太坊主链可扩展性的提高通过将大量交易和计算“下放”到侧链来实现。Plasma本质上是一系列运行在以太坊主链上的智能合约,只需处理少量来自侧链的请求,大多数情况下,海量的交易和计算都在侧链上完成。不同于以太坊主链目前使用的POW共识算法,侧链将使用POS等TPS更高的共识机制。因此侧链提供了可扩展性,而主链保证了安全性和去中心化。形象地说,以太坊主链就像最高法院